INFORMATIVE APPENDIX H ADDITIONAL GUIDANCE FOR VERIFICATION, TESTING, AND COMMISSIONING
This appendix provides guidance on best practices for stand-alone functional performance testing ( FPT ) and commissioning processes (including FPT ) that relate to Sections 4.2.5, 5.9, 6.9, 7.9, 8.9, 9.9, 10.9, 12.2(e), and G1.2.1(e) of Standard 90.1. This appendix also contains information on the typical overall commission- ing process that goes beyond the requirements of Standard 90.1. It also addresses how to integrate suggested commissioning and testing activities that are specific to ANSI/ASHRAE/IES Standard 90.1 required controls, systems, and assemblies into the typical commissioning process. The requirements for verification, testing, and commissioning in Standard 90.1 focus specifically on direct support of Standard 90.1 requirements; however, there are additional items often included in a more comprehensive commissioning process that support Standard 90.1 requirements, with these examples:
a. Commissioning building envelope moisture integrity is not required by Standard 90.1; however, prevent ing moisture damage to the envelope assembly supports the goals of Standard 90.1. b. Commissioning HVAC controls to ensure comfort are not required by Standard 90.1; however, controls
that maintain comfort properly result in longer term operation of automatic energy efficiency control elements that support the goals of Standard 90.1. c. Commissioning daylight responsive controls beyond functional testing of stepped lighting reduction for
energy efficiency is not required by Standard 90.1; however, designing and commissioning a continuous dimming daylight system with nondistracting operation and proper illumination levels reduces occupant disruption or complaints and helps ensure the longevity of the savings provided by the Standard 90.1 daylight responsive control requirements.
The information in this appendix provides suggested activities that will improve the likelihood that the energy performance defined by Standard 90.1 is achieved. Commissioning for full performance of the sys- tems installed for energy efficiency avoids a significant investment being lost due to occupants disabling energy efficiency components due to disruption or not meeting non- energy criteria. The actual energy effi- ciency of a building, designed to meet or exceed the requirements of Standard 90.1, is dependent on its operational performance. Many provisions in Standard 90.1 rely on proper execution and verification in design, construction, and operation for their energy savings to occur, especially the proper operation of control sys- tems . Commissioning can have a positive impact on building performance and compliance with Standard 90.1 by providing additional oversight and guidance to the design and construction team.
H1. BENEFITS OF AND RESOURCES FOR BUILDING COMMISSIONING
Common problems in buildings include incorrect installation of building insulation, discontinuity of air and thermal barriers, and nonfunctioning or poorly functioning lighting, HVAC, and other control systems that either are not properly configured or perform outside of intended parameters. These problems adversely affect building energy efficiency and increase building operating expenses. Achieving the intent of Standard 90.1 requires the building ’s design, construction, and operation be in accordance with the standard and includes design and construction performance verification. Using the commissioning process, as defined in ASHRAE Standard 202 and Guideline 0, to verify that a new or renovated building performs in accordance with Standard 90.1 will improve the expected operational performance of the building . See Informative Appendix E for the following references to commissioning standards and guidelines:
a. ANSI/ASHRAE/IES Standard 202, Commissioning Process for Buildings and Systems, provides a stan dard overall approach for the commissioning process. b. ASHRAE Guideline 0, The Commissioning Process, provides more detailed guidelines for steps in the
commissioning process. c. ASHRAE Guideline 1.1, HVAC&R Technical Requirements for the Commissioning Process, provides
more detailed guidelines on the commissioning technical process and functional testing of HVAC systems . d. IES DG 29, The Commissioning Process Applied to Lighting and Control Systems, provides more
detailed guidelines on the commissioning technical process and functional testing of lighting systems . e. ASTM Standard E2947, Standard Guide for Building Enclosure Commissioning, provides an overall
guide for the process of testing of building enclosures.
